A carpet of mossy-green conichalcite from Mexico - actually with small, translucent scalenohedral crystals if you look closely in addition to brushy patches. Conichalcite (Calcium Copper Arsenate Hydroxide) forms in the oxidation zone of copper ore bodies; the best-known specimens are from Mexico. This is a superb example of this find and style. Ex.
